MINT designs, develops, markets, sells, and supports computer and networking products, and provides consulting, network integration and design services, and Internet access and web site design and hosting. For the nine months ended 12/97, revenues rose 65% to $9.3 million. Earnings totalled $202 thousand, vs. a loss of $819 thousand. Results reflect higher integration and consulting sales at Computer One and Computer Site and lower S/G/A expenses due to a reduction in personnel.
